Explanation:

Identify the second rule of the piecewise function

Using the Piecewise Functions knowledge point

$$ r(x) = LATEXBLOCK0 $$

The second rule is \(y = 2x - 4\).

Determine the shape, slope, and y-intercept

The equation \(y = 2x - 4\) is in slope-intercept form \(y = mx + b\).

  • The shape is a line.
  • The slope \(m\) is \(2\).
  • The y-intercept is \((0, -4)\).

Answer:

The second rule defines a <blank>line</blank> with slope <blank>2</blank> and y-intercept <blank>\((0, -4)\)</blank>.
